Industrial Pulse Jet Dust Collectors represent advanced air filtration technology engineered for continuous operation in demanding industrial settings. These systems employ sophisticated pulse-jet cleaning technology where precisely controlled bursts of compressed air automatically remove accumulated dust from filter surfaces. This self-cleaning mechanism operates without interrupting the filtration process, maintaining consistent airflow and optimal collection efficiency. The system typically consists of high-performance filter bags or cartridges housed within durable steel enclosures, complete with integrated hoppers for efficient dust collection and discharge. What distinguishes pulse jet collectors is their capability to handle varying dust loads with equal effectiveness, making them exceptionally versatile across multiple industrial applications. Their design emphasizes minimal maintenance requirements while delivering maximum filtration performance, with options for specialized filter media to address specific dust characteristics and operational demands.
These industrial air filtration systems find extensive application across numerous sectors where air quality management and dust control are critical operational requirements. In woodworking and furniture manufacturing environments, they effectively capture fine sawdust and wood particles generated during cutting, sanding, and machining processes. Metal fabrication and foundry operations depend on them to control hazardous metal dust and fumes produced during grinding, welding, and polishing activities. The food processing industry utilizes specially configured units to manage combustible dust from flour, sugar, spices, and grains while adhering to stringent hygiene standards. Pharmaceutical and chemical manufacturers rely on these collectors to contain potent powder ingredients and prevent cross-contamination risks. Additionally, cement plants, mining operations, and bulk material handling facilities employ heavy-duty versions to control abrasive particulate matter in the most challenging industrial environments.
